George Samuel Brown ( – ) was an officer in the Royal Navy.

Life & Career

Brown was promoted to the rank of Lieutenant on 31 December, 1910.[1]

Brown was appointed in command of the submarine Sunfish on 29 July, 1914.[2]

On 18 December, 1918, he was appointed in command of the gunboat Tarantula.[3]
